Iqonga le-48V elikumgangatho woshishino
Yakhelwe phezu kwezicwangciso ezichanekileyo ze-13S (NMC) okanye i-15S/16S (LiFePO4), inkqubo ye-48V yeyona mgangatho wamkelwe kwihlabathi jikelele kwizicelo zorhwebo ezithwala umthwalo omkhulu. Olu voltheji luphezulu lunciphisa kakhulu ukutsalwa kombane (amperage) xa kuthelekiswa neenkqubo ze-12V/24V, nto leyo enciphisa kakhulu ukubila kobushushu kunye neemfuno zokubukhulu kwentambo. Lusisiseko esigqibeleleyo kwi-inverters zelanga ezisebenza umthwalo omkhulu, izikhululo ezisisiseko zekhonkco lonxibelelwano, kunye nee-microgrids ezingaxhomekekanga kugridi.

Ibhetri yeLithium eyi-48V – Imibuzo Ebuzwa Rhoqo
Ibhetri yelithiyam eyi-48V isetyenziselwa ntoni?
Iibhetri ze-lithium ze-48V zisetyenziswa kakhulu kugcino-mpahla wamandla elanga, kwi-ESS yezorhwebo, kwi-backup ye-telecom, nakwiinkqubo zombane zemizi-mveliso.
Yeyiphi kanye ivoltheji esemthethweni neyapheleleyo xa idayisiwe yebhetri yakho ye-lithium eyi-48V?
Kuxhomekeke kwi-chemistry yeseli ethile esetyenziselwa iprojekthi yakho. Ibhetri ye-NMC eyi-48V (umqulu we-13S) inomthamo wogcino-mbane oqhelekileyo oyi-48.1V kunye nogcino-mbane olupheleleyo olufikelela kwi-54.6V. Ibhetri ye-48V LiFePO4 (umqulu we-15S/16S) idla ngokuba ne-voltage eqhelekileyo eyi-48V okanye i-51.2V, kwaye xa itshaji igcwele ifikelela kwi-58.4V.
Ndingadibanisa iibhetri ezininzi ze-48V KRL Power ngokunxuseneyo ukwandisa umthamo wazo wonke?
Ewe, ngokuqinisekileyo. Iimodyuli zethu ze-48V ziyilelwe ukwandiseka okukhulu. Ngenxa yee-algorithms zethu eziphucukileyo zokunxibelelana ngokunxusana ze-BMS, ungadibanisa ngokukhuselekileyo iiraki ezininzi ze-48V ngokunxusana ukuze wandise umthamo wakho wokugcina amandla ukusuka kwi-kilowatt-hour (kWh) ezimbalwa ukuya kwiinkqubo zokugcina ze-C&I ezine-megawatt-hour (MWh) ezininzi.
